Sora-Style Video World Models & 3D Spacetime Latent Patch Architectures transition generative models from static 2D images into interactive physical World Simulators understanding geometry, temporal continuity, and physical dynamics; the 3 architectural pillars include: 1) 3D Spacetime Video Compression VAE: compressing variable-resolution, variable-duration video tensors
(T×H×W×C) across both spatial and temporal axes into a unified compact latent manifold; 2) 3D Spacetime Patches: slicing 3D latents into spacetime spacetime patch cubes (
2×16×16), flattening them into token sequences processed by standard Diffusion Transformers (DiT); 3) Emergence of World Simulators: scaling compute and data induces emergent 3D camera parallax coherence, object permanence during occlusions, and intuitive physics simulation.
